Ottawa Life interviewed Michael Bourque, the new President & Chief Executive Officer of the Railway Association of Canada, on his new role and the importance of the rail sector to Canada's global supply chain. Read the interview and companion story at:

Rail 2030

There is growing interest to develop a document that positions the freight and passenger rail industry 20 years into the future. The project is entitled Rail 2030. The intent of this initiative is to investigate possible future scenario frameworks and develop recommendations, in partnership with government and other stakeholders, on issues common to all, which will benefit the Canadian economy...
